Fact: 70% of my wardrobe I bought from thrift shops. Yes, I am sucker for ukay finds and I am not shy to admit all of that. Why?
1) I get tired of clothes too easily so it is really not practical for me to buy expensive clothes as some I just wear once and never wear again.
2) I am a very practical person. I don't have the heart to try and understand why one piece of branded t-shirt costs 500 bucks. If you are a well-seasoned thrift shopper, then you know that 500 bucks will take you far, like buying 10 clothing items with it (oh, the art of haggling)
3) Thrift shops are precious jewels.. some items are vintage and unique, you can't get them elsewhere! Add to the fact you don't have to worry about other people wearing the same clothes :)
